The charity supports the general public. Ihsan Compassion Fund is a registered charity whose purpose is the prevention or relief of poverty. It delivers its work by providing other financial support. The charity is based in Batley and operates in England.

Activities & Mission

The Relief Of Poverty And Economic Disadvantage Among Persons Who Are In A Condition Of Need, Hardship Or Distress Primarily In The United Kingdom And Generally Around The World By Providing Such Persons With Finance, Goods And Services Which They Could Not Otherwise Afford Through Lack Of Financial Means
